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PULL 05/12] target-i386: Make check_hw_breakpoints static

From: Richard Henderson <rth@twiddle.net>
The function is now only used from within a single file.

---
target-i386/bpt_helper.c | 2 +-
target-i386/cpu.h | 1 -
2 files changed, 1 insertion(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/target-i386/bpt_helper.c b/target-i386/bpt_helper.c
index 6f6537d..c071c24 100644
--- a/target-i386/bpt_helper.c
+++ b/target-i386/bpt_helper.c
@@ -79,7 +79,7 @@ void hw_breakpoint_remove(CPUX86State *env, int index)
}
}
-bool check_hw_breakpoints(CPUX86State *env, bool force_dr6_update)
+static bool check_hw_breakpoints(CPUX86State *env, bool force_dr6_update)
{
target_ulong dr6;
int reg;
diff --git a/target-i386/cpu.h b/target-i386/cpu.h
index dc7654d..92426dc 100644
--- a/target-i386/cpu.h
+++ b/target-i386/cpu.h
@@ -1154,7 +1154,6 @@ static inline int hw_breakpoint_len(unsigned long dr7, int index)
void hw_breakpoint_insert(CPUX86State *env, int index);
void hw_breakpoint_remove(CPUX86State *env, int index);
-bool check_hw_breakpoints(CPUX86State *env, bool force_dr6_update);
void breakpoint_handler(CPUState *cs);
/* will be suppressed */
